Chak Mansur

Chak Mansur is a village located in Tajpur subdivision of Samastipur district in Bihar, India. It is situated 4km away from sub-district headquarter Tajpur (tehsildar office) and 18km away from district headquarter Samastipur. As per 2009 stats, Rajwa is the gram panchayat of Chak Mansur village.

About Chak Mansur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Chak Mansur is 236650. The village spans a total geographical area of 13 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 848131. Samastipur is nearest town to Chak Mansur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 18km away.

Population of Chak Mansur

Below is a concise population overview of Chak Mansur as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 259 136 123
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 60 35 25
Scheduled Castes (SC) 256 133 123
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 89 58 31
Illiterate Population 170 78 92

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Chak Mansur village:

  • The total population of Chak Mansur village is around 259, including approximately 136 males and 123 females, with a sex ratio of 904 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 60 children aged 0–6 years in Chak Mansur village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Chak Mansur village has 256 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Chak Mansur village is about 34.36%, with male literacy at 42.65% and female literacy at 25.20%.
  • There are around 51 households in Chak Mansur village.

Connectivity of Chak Mansur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Chak Mansur. As per the 2011 stats, Chak Mansur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within <5 km distance
Railway Station Available within <5 km distance
